What does diphosphomevalonate mean?
Diphosphomevalonate means mevalonate diphosphate.

MVK class I are inhibited by metabolites downstream of the diphosphomevalonate carboxylase reaction (IPP, DMAPP, GPP, FPP and longer chain isoprenoids), MVK class II are inhibited by diphosphomevalonate (DPM), but not by metabolites downstream of diphosphomevalonate carboxylase, and MVK class III are not inhibited by isoprenoids [18 ].
